Air-to-highspeed-rail intermodal transport has the advantages of multi-scale transportation space, high transportation timeliness, strong transportation reliability and high capacity turnover rate. It can provide satisfactory services for the freight delivery with new demand characteristics, such as multiple varieties, high added value, high frequency and small batch, under the background of the new era. Unlike other multimodal transportation methods, the air-to-highspeed-rail transportation system has limited transportation resources due to objective constraints such as technology and cost. Therefore, it is necessary to improve the utilization rate of the infrastructure and equipment of the air-to-highspeed-rail transportation system while maximizing the satisfaction of cargo transportation needs. This study proposes a design scheme for a fast and efficient air-to-highspeed-rail intermodal freight transportation product. Based on accurate prediction of air-to-highspeed-rail intermodal freight demand, combined with service network design ideas, the design methodology of air-to-highspeed-rail intermodal transportation product is innovated.
